Bill Summary
American Worker Mobility Act of 2015 Authorizes the Department of Labor to grant a relocation subsidy of up to $10,000 to an individual who: has been totally unemployed for at least 26 consecutive weeks; has exhausted all rights to state or federal unemployment compensation; has not received a relocation subsidy for the two-year period preceding the subsidy application; and is able to work, available to work, and actively seeking...
(Source: Library of Congress)
